About this role
Role Overview
Lead and manage a team of automation engineers across multiple simultaneous projects
Contribute directly to engineering deliverables including PLC/HMI/SCADA programming, control system design, and on-site commissioning
Serve as the technical lead for advanced instrumentation and control system designs
Collaborate with project managers to define scope, develop schedules, and meet client requirements
Provide hands-on technical leadership for system architecture, code development, FAT/SAT, and field troubleshooting
Ensure engineering quality and compliance with applicable standards (e.g., UL 508A, NEC, ISA)
Mentor and grow engineering talent through technical training, code reviews, and performance feedback
Support resource planning, staffing decisions, and career development initiatives
Engage directly with clients and vendors to resolve technical issues and ensure project success
Drive continuous improvement in engineering tools, processes, and design standards.
Requirements
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Control Systems, or a related field
10+ years of hands-on experience in industrial automation and control system engineering
3+ years of experience in an engineering leadership or technical management role
Proficiency with Rockwell Automation platforms (Studio 5000, FactoryTalk View)
Proficiency with SCADA systems such as VTScada, Ignition, or Wonderware
Strong knowledge of IT/OT integration, industrial networking, and cybersecurity best practices
Exceptional troubleshooting, problem-solving, and commissioning skills
Excellent communication skills with proven ability to lead and mentor engineering teams
Willingness to travel occasionally to support field work and client engagements.
Preferred Qualifications: Professional Engineer (PE) license
Experience with Siemens, Schneider Electric, or other major automation platforms
Proficiency with design tools such as EPLAN and AutoCAD
Industry experience in water/wastewater, manufacturing, energy, or similar sectors.
